Afrobeats Don Too Choke — Singer Slimcase Laments

Singer Slimcase has lamented that Afrobeats has become saturated with too many songs and albums.
He stated this in a post on his Instagram story.
Slimcase added that musicians are putting themselves under unnecessary pressure to drop new projects all the time.
He wrote: “Too many songs, too many albums. Una too dey put una self for pressure for this Niger sha. Take a chill pill and be like Rihanna. Do other things and come back give us a fresh vibe.
 
Your sounds are getting boring cus dem be coming too much in a year. I owe dem a song this year and that’s it. It’s only God that is new every morning. Everyday every second singles and albums dey kiii Afrobeats gradually — it’s not fun anymore.”

Adunni Ade Celebrates N20m Court Victory Over Alleged Romance With Dino Melaye

Nollywood actress, Adunni Ade, has celebrated winning a court case against a Nigerian news platform.

She revealed in a post on Instagram that she won her defamation suit against Polace Media Limited (www.naijanews.com).

The legal victory came nearly two years after Adunni Ade was named among “six popular Nigerian celebrities” accused of dating Senator Dino Melaye.

Reacting to the report, Adunni Ade, who tagged the news as false, slammed the news platform a N100 million lawsuit for invasion of privacy and defamation.
In an update on her Instagram page, the actress on Tuesday evening applauded the “Nigerian Court of law” for getting her justice.
She wrote: “I won my case — Adunni Ade vs. Polace Media Limited (www.naijanews.com)
A false story was published about me, but truth stood tall.
This judgment reaffirms that privacy matters — and so does integrity.
Justice delayed isn’t justice denied.

BBNaija 10: Imisi’s Win Has Nothing To Do With Regional Bias – Dede

Dede Ashiogwu, the first runner-up of the recently concluded Big Brother Naija Season 10, has refuted claims that regional bias influenced the outcome of the reality show.

The “Ten Over Ten” edition wrapped up on Sunday with Imisi emerging as the winner and walking away with the N150 million grand prize.

Ossai Ovie Success, Senior Special Assistant on Media to the Delta State Governor, took to his official X account to allege that the show was manipulated.

He claimed that Dede was unfairly denied victory because the organizers wanted to prevent another Delta State native from winning, after Kellyrae, also from Delta, clinched the previous season’s title.

In his post, Ossai argued that Dede made her state and fans proud and deserved the top spot, threatening to take legal action against the show’s organizers over what he described as “rigged voting.”

Reacting to the controversy during the prize presentation ceremony held on Tuesday at MultiChoice office in Lagos, Dede debunked the claims, stressing that Imisi’s win was legitimate and well-earned.

“I don’t believe it had anything to do with the region. It’s simply about the votes, she got the highest number, and she won. She truly deserves it,”
Dede stated.

Looking ahead, the Delta-born reality star revealed her intention to pursue a career in the entertainment and creative industries, especially in acting.

“Everything amazing, everything we don’t know, everything we’ve never seen, that’s what I’m bringing,” she said confidently.

I Thought ‘Dorobucci’ Was A Crap Song – Tiwa Savage Reveals

Afrobeats superstar Tiwa Savage has revealed her initial reaction to one of Mavin Records’ biggest hits, “Dorobucci.”

The singer admitted that she was far from impressed when she first heard the track and thought it sounded terrible.

Speaking during an interview on NotJustOk, Tiwa revealed that Mavin Records founder Don Jazzy had played an early version of “Dorobucci” while they were in a hotel in Dubai for her wedding.

“Don’t know if people know this, but Don Jazzy played ‘Dorobucci’ in the hotel when we were in Dubai for my wedding, and honestly, I thought it was such a crap song,” she confessed.

However, her opinion changed drastically after returning to Nigeria and hearing the completed version of the track.

“When I got back to Nigeria, and I got to the studio, and I heard the song that I heard him play in Dubai, I was flabbergasted. I was so angry, like, I don’t know, because this had happened with Eminado too, and I did not like it,”
she said.

The “Somebody’s Son” crooner admitted that she was hesitant to join the recording and was the last Mavin artist to lay her verse, even as her labelmates enthusiastically embraced the song.

“I was the last person to record my verse, because I was looking at everybody and I was like, ‘Do you guys really like this?’”
she said.

Despite her initial doubts, “Dorobucci” went on to become a massive hit across Africa, solidifying Mavin Records’ dominance in the Afrobeats scene.

Reflecting on the song’s success, Tiwa praised Don Jazzy’s creative genius and vision.

“We all know what happened to the record. I don’t know what Don Jazzy does, but yeah, that was… I heard it, and I didn’t want to tell him.

“I was like, man, who… I was like, is it Reekado he’s doing this song for? Is it Korede or D’ija? Not knowing I would be on the song too, and it turned out to be phenomenal. Shoutout to Don Jazzy too,” she said.

Super Eagles Can Still Secure 2026 World Cup Ticket – Mikel Obi Says

John Mikel Obi, a former Super Eagles captain, has expressed confidence that the team still has a chance to qualify for the 2026 FIFA World Cup.

The Super Eagles currently occupy third position in Group C with 11 points from eight games.

Eric Chelle’s side are poised to take on the Crocodiles of Lesotho, and Squirrels of Benin Republic in their last two games in the qualifying series.

They will be guests of Lesotho at the New Peter Mokaba Stadium, Polokwane on Friday.

The Super Eagles will round up their qualifying campaign with a home fixture against Benin Republic next week Tuesday.

Mikel said the players must take responsibility, and fight for the nation.

“It’s going to be a crime, an absolute crime, if Nigeria doesn’t make it to the World Cup again,”
Mikel said on the ObiOne Podcast.

“We love our football too much. Our World Cup fate is in the players’ hands. They have to win these two games—no excuses.”

Funke Akindele Is My Number One Mentor – BBNaija Winner, Imisi

Big Brother Naija Season 10 winner, Opeyemi Ayanwale aka Imisi has named Funke Akindele as her number one inspiration.
According to the reality star, she dreams of collaborating with renowned filmmaker and actress Funke Akindele.
The 23-year-old reality star made this known while speaking with journalists after receiving her ₦150 million cash prize and an SUV at the prize presentation ceremony held in Lagos on Tuesday.
Imisi, who gained fame for her entertaining, expressive personality and acting flair during the show, said her time in the Big Brother house reignited her passion for film.
“I think people saw a lot of my acting side while I was in the house. Even my fellow housemates said I’m a natural actress. I’m ready to do more.
 
“Funke Akindele is my number one mentor. I really hope to work with her one day. I also admire Bimbo Ademoye and Bolaji Ogunmola, they inspire me a lot.”
Speaking on her win, Imisi described the experience as “overwhelming”, admitting that she is still processing the love and support she has received from fans nationwide.
When asked about claims that ethnic support influenced her victory, she said:
“Maybe. Yoruba people are very supportive of their own, so that might’ve played a role. But honestly, I believe people connected with my realness and vulnerability.”
 
Imisi also extended gratitude to her Celestial Church community for their prayers throughout her BBNaija journey, adding that she plans to use her newfound fame to build a solid career in entertainment.
 
“Fame is new to me, but I’m ready to learn and grow. I’ll seek mentorship and be intentional about my next steps,” she concluded.

ADC Coalition Has PDP, APC DNA – Shehu Sani

Former Kaduna Central Senator, Shehu Sani has dismissed the African Democratic Congress, ADC.

According to him, the opposition coalition has the DNA of the Peoples Democratic Party, PDP, and the All Progressives Congress, APC.
Sani made the remark while insisting that the ADC coalition is not different from PDP and APC.
The opposition coalition recently adopted ADC as their official platform.
Former Vice President Atiku Abubakar, ex-Secretary to the Government of the Federation, SGF, Babachir Lawal, former Senate President David Mark, Rauf Aregbesola, Rotimi Amaechi and other prominent politicians are part of the coalition.
Sani posted on X: “Some people came with the DNA of the ruling party and some with the DNA of the PDP and gave birth to the coalition. And you say that baby is different.”
